Bond Set - from our story 'Sir Ken Adam and his Amazing ‘You Only Live Twice’ Set'

28th October 1966: The massive purpose-built set of the new Bond film 'You Only Live Twice' at Pinewood Studios. (Photo by Larry Ellis/Express/Getty Images)

View The Article